@import"https://fonts.googleapis.com/css2?family=Playfair+Display:ital,wght@0,400;0,700;1,400;1,700&family=DM+Sans:ital,opsz,wght@0,9..40,300;0,9..40,400;0,9..40,500;1,9..40,300&family=DM+Mono:wght@400;500&display=swap";*,*:before,*:after{box-sizing:border-box;margin:0;padding:0}:root{--cream: #F4EFE4;--cream-dark: #EBE4D5;--cream-deeper: #DED5C3;--ink: #1A1814;--ink-muted: #6B6558;--ink-faint: #A89F91;--ink-line: #D6CEBC;--ink-hover: #2A2926;--accent: #2D2D2A;--accent-hover: #111110;--warm-white: #FDFAF5;--color-up: #2D6A4F;--color-up-bg: rgba(45, 106, 79, .18);--color-down: #A83232;--color-down-bg: rgba(168, 50, 50, .14);--cream-on-dark-strong: rgba(244, 239, 228, .6);--cream-on-dark-mid: rgba(244, 239, 228, .55);--cream-on-dark-label: rgba(244, 239, 228, .45);--cream-on-dark-faint: rgba(244, 239, 228, .4);--cream-on-dark-ghost: rgba(244, 239, 228, .35);--white-border-subtle: rgba(255, 255, 255, .1);--white-border: rgba(255, 255, 255, .15);--white-border-hover: rgba(255, 255, 255, .4);--white-bg-hover: rgba(255, 255, 255, .06);--navbar-bg: rgba(244, 239, 228, .88);--select-chevron: url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='12' height='8' viewBox='0 0 12 8'%3E%3Cpath d='M1 1l5 5 5-5' stroke='%236B6558' stroke-width='1.5' fill='none' stroke-linecap='round' stroke-linejoin='round'/%3E%3C/svg%3E");--font-display: "Playfair Display", Georgia, serif;--font-body: "DM Sans", sans-serif;--font-mono: "DM Mono", "Courier New", monospace;--radius: 12px;--radius-lg: 20px;--radius-pill: 999px;--max-w: 1100px}html{scroll-behavior:smooth}body{font-family:var(--font-body);background:var(--cream);color:var(--ink);line-height:1.65;-webkit-font-smoothing:antialiased}a{color:inherit}img{display:block;max-width:100%}.app{min-height:100vh;display:flex;flex-direction:column}.navbar{position:sticky;top:0;z-index:100;display:flex;align-items:center;justify-content:space-between;padding:0 2.5rem;height:64px;background:var(--navbar-bg);-webkit-backdrop-filter:blur(12px);backdrop-filter:blur(12px);border-bottom:1px solid var(--ink-line)}.logo{font-family:var(--font-display);font-size:1.5rem;font-weight:700;color:var(--ink);text-decoration:none;letter-spacing:-.02em}.nav-links{display:flex;gap:0}.nav-item{text-decoration:none;color:var(--ink-muted);font-size:.9rem;font-weight:400;padding:6px 16px;border-radius:var(--radius-pill);transition:color .2s,background .2s}.nav-item:hover{color:var(--ink);background:var(--cream-dark)}.nav-cta{text-decoration:none;font-size:.875rem;font-weight:500;padding:9px 20px;background:var(--ink);color:var(--cream);border-radius:var(--radius-pill);transition:background .2s,transform .15s}.nav-cta:hover{background:var(--accent-hover);transform:translateY(-1px)}.btn-primary{display:inline-block;text-decoration:none;font-family:var(--font-body);font-size:.9rem;font-weight:500;padding:13px 28px;background:var(--ink);color:var(--cream);border-radius:var(--radius-pill);border:none;cursor:pointer;transition:background .2s,transform .15s}.btn-primary:hover{background:var(--accent-hover);transform:translateY(-2px)}.btn-sm{padding:10px 22px;font-size:.85rem}.section-label{display:inline-block;font-size:.7rem;font-weight:500;text-transform:uppercase;letter-spacing:.14em;color:var(--ink-muted);border:1px solid var(--ink-line);padding:5px 14px;border-radius:var(--radius-pill);margin-bottom:1.25rem}.section-title{font-family:var(--font-display);font-size:clamp(2rem,4vw,2.75rem);font-weight:700;line-height:1.15;letter-spacing:-.02em;color:var(--ink);margin-bottom:2.5rem}.hero{padding:7rem 2.5rem 5rem;max-width:var(--max-w);margin:0 auto;width:100%}.hero-eyebrow{font-size:.72rem;font-weight:500;text-transform:uppercase;letter-spacing:.14em;color:var(--ink-muted);border:1px solid var(--ink-line);display:inline-block;padding:5px 14px;border-radius:var(--radius-pill);margin-bottom:1.75rem}.hero-title{font-family:var(--font-display);font-size:clamp(3rem,8vw,5.5rem);font-weight:700;line-height:1.05;letter-spacing:-.03em;color:var(--ink);margin-bottom:1.5rem;max-width:680px}.hero-title em{font-style:italic;font-weight:400;color:var(--ink-muted)}.hero-sub{font-size:1.05rem;font-weight:300;color:var(--ink-muted);max-width:480px;line-height:1.7;margin-bottom:2.5rem}.hero-ticker{margin-top:4rem;overflow:hidden;border-top:1px solid var(--ink-line);border-bottom:1px solid var(--ink-line);padding:14px 0}@keyframes ticker-scroll{0%{transform:translate(0)}to{transform:translate(-50%)}}.ticker-track{display:flex;gap:0;width:max-content;animation:ticker-scroll 20s linear infinite}.ticker-item{font-family:var(--font-mono);font-size:.8rem;font-weight:500;color:var(--ink-faint);letter-spacing:.12em;padding:0 2.5rem;border-right:1px solid var(--ink-line)}.converter-section{padding:6rem 2.5rem;max-width:var(--max-w);margin:0 auto;width:100%}.card{background:var(--warm-white);border:1px solid var(--ink-line);border-radius:var(--radius-lg);padding:2.5rem;max-width:560px;display:flex;flex-direction:column;gap:1.5rem}.card-field{display:flex;flex-direction:column;gap:.5rem;flex:1}.field-label{font-size:.68rem;font-weight:500;text-transform:uppercase;letter-spacing:.12em;color:var(--ink-muted)}.field-input{font-family:var(--font-mono);font-size:1.35rem;font-weight:400;color:var(--ink);background:var(--cream);border:1px solid var(--ink-line);border-radius:var(--radius);padding:.875rem 1.1rem;outline:none;width:100%;transition:border-color .2s,background .2s;appearance:textfield;-moz-appearance:textfield}.field-input::-webkit-inner-spin-button,.field-input::-webkit-outer-spin-button{appearance:none}.field-input::placeholder{color:var(--ink-faint)}.field-input:focus{border-color:var(--ink);background:var(--warm-white)}.field-select{font-family:var(--font-body);font-size:.95rem;font-weight:400;color:var(--ink);background:var(--cream);border:1px solid var(--ink-line);border-radius:var(--radius);padding:.875rem 2.5rem .875rem 1.1rem;outline:none;cursor:pointer;appearance:none;width:100%;background-image:var(--select-chevron);background-repeat:no-repeat;background-position:right 14px center;transition:border-color .2s,background-color .2s}.field-select:focus{border-color:var(--ink)}.card-row{display:flex;align-items:flex-end;gap:.75rem}.swap-btn{flex-shrink:0;align-self:flex-end;width:46px;height:46px;background:var(--cream-dark);border:1px solid var(--ink-line);border-radius:50%;color:var(--ink-muted);font-size:1.15rem;cursor:pointer;display:flex;align-items:center;justify-content:center;transition:background .2s,color .2s,transform .35s ease}.swap-btn:hover{background:var(--ink);color:var(--cream);transform:rotate(180deg)}.result-box{background:var(--cream);border:1px solid var(--ink-line);border-radius:var(--radius);padding:1.5rem 1.25rem;min-height:96px;display:flex;align-items:center;justify-content:center}.result-loading{display:flex;align-items:center;gap:.6rem;font-size:.875rem;color:var(--ink-muted)}@keyframes spin{to{transform:rotate(360deg)}}.spinner{width:14px;height:14px;border:1.5px solid var(--ink-line);border-top-color:var(--ink);border-radius:50%;animation:spin .7s linear infinite;flex-shrink:0}.result-error{color:var(--color-down);font-size:.875rem;text-align:center}.result-placeholder{font-size:.875rem;color:var(--ink-faint);font-family:var(--font-mono);text-align:center}.result-content{width:100%;display:flex;flex-direction:column;gap:.75rem}.result-equation{display:flex;align-items:baseline;flex-wrap:wrap;gap:.5rem .75rem}.result-lhs{font-family:var(--font-mono);font-size:1rem;color:var(--ink-muted)}.result-eq{font-family:var(--font-mono);color:var(--ink-faint)}.result-rhs{font-family:var(--font-mono);font-size:2rem;font-weight:500;color:var(--ink);line-height:1}.result-code{font-size:.7em;font-weight:400;color:var(--ink-muted);letter-spacing:.06em}.result-code--accent{color:var(--ink);font-weight:500}.result-rate{font-family:var(--font-mono);font-size:.75rem;color:var(--ink-muted);border-top:1px solid var(--ink-line);padding-top:.6rem}.result-time{color:var(--ink-faint)}.card-source{font-size:.75rem;color:var(--ink-faint);text-align:center}.card-link{color:var(--ink-muted);text-decoration:underline;text-underline-offset:3px;transition:color .2s}.card-link:hover{color:var(--ink)}.features-section{padding:6rem 2.5rem;background:var(--cream-dark);border-top:1px solid var(--ink-line);border-bottom:1px solid var(--ink-line)}.features-section>*{max-width:var(--max-w);margin-left:auto;margin-right:auto}.features-section .section-label,.features-section .section-title{display:block}.features-grid{display:grid;grid-template-columns:repeat(4,1fr);gap:1px;background:var(--ink-line);border:1px solid var(--ink-line);border-radius:var(--radius);overflow:hidden;max-width:var(--max-w);margin:0 auto}.feature-item{background:var(--cream-dark);padding:2rem 1.75rem;display:flex;flex-direction:column;gap:1rem;transition:background .2s}.feature-item:hover{background:var(--warm-white)}.feature-num{font-family:var(--font-mono);font-size:.72rem;color:var(--ink-faint);letter-spacing:.06em}.feature-text{font-size:.9rem;font-weight:300;color:var(--ink-muted);line-height:1.6}.footer{background:var(--ink);color:var(--cream);padding:4rem 2.5rem 2.5rem;margin-top:auto}.footer-inner{max-width:var(--max-w);margin:0 auto}.footer-top{display:flex;justify-content:space-between;gap:3rem;padding-bottom:3rem;border-bottom:1px solid var(--white-border-subtle);margin-bottom:2rem}.footer-logo{font-family:var(--font-display);font-size:1.75rem;font-weight:700;color:var(--cream);display:block;margin-bottom:.75rem}.footer-tagline{font-size:.875rem;font-weight:300;color:var(--cream-on-dark-mid);line-height:1.6;margin-bottom:1.5rem}.footer .btn-primary{background:var(--cream);color:var(--ink)}.footer .btn-primary:hover{background:var(--cream-dark)}.footer-cols{display:flex;gap:4rem;flex-shrink:0}.footer-heading{font-size:.68rem;font-weight:500;text-transform:uppercase;letter-spacing:.12em;color:var(--cream-on-dark-faint);margin-bottom:1rem}.footer-list{list-style:none;display:flex;flex-direction:column;gap:.6rem}.footer-link{text-decoration:none;font-size:.875rem;font-weight:300;color:var(--cream-on-dark-strong);transition:color .2s}.footer-link:hover{color:var(--cream)}.footer-bottom{display:flex;align-items:center;justify-content:space-between;flex-wrap:wrap;gap:1rem}.footer-copy{font-size:.8rem;color:var(--cream-on-dark-ghost)}.footer-socials{display:flex;gap:8px}.social-pill{text-decoration:none;display:inline-flex;align-items:center;justify-content:center;padding:6px 14px;border:1px solid var(--white-border);border-radius:var(--radius-pill);font-family:var(--font-mono);font-size:.65rem;letter-spacing:.06em;color:var(--cream-on-dark-mid);transition:color .2s,border-color .2s,background .2s}.social-pill:hover{color:var(--cream);border-color:var(--white-border-hover);background:var(--white-bg-hover)}.trend-section{padding:6rem 2.5rem;max-width:var(--max-w);margin:0 auto;width:100%}.trend-header{display:flex;align-items:flex-start;justify-content:space-between;gap:1.5rem;flex-wrap:wrap;margin-bottom:2.5rem}.period-tabs{display:flex;gap:4px;background:var(--cream-dark);border:1px solid var(--ink-line);border-radius:var(--radius-pill);padding:4px;align-self:flex-start;margin-top:.5rem}.period-tab{font-family:var(--font-mono);font-size:.75rem;font-weight:500;letter-spacing:.04em;padding:7px 16px;border:none;border-radius:var(--radius-pill);background:transparent;color:var(--ink-muted);cursor:pointer;transition:background .2s,color .2s}.period-tab:hover{color:var(--ink)}.period-tab--active{background:var(--ink);color:var(--cream)}.stat-cards{display:grid;grid-template-columns:2fr 1fr 1fr 1fr 1fr 1fr;gap:1px;background:var(--ink-line);border:1px solid var(--ink-line);border-radius:var(--radius-lg);overflow:hidden;margin-bottom:1.5rem}.stat-card{background:var(--warm-white);padding:1.25rem 1.5rem;display:flex;flex-direction:column;gap:.4rem;transition:background .2s}.stat-card:hover{background:var(--cream)}.stat-card--main{background:var(--ink);color:var(--cream)}.stat-card--main:hover{background:var(--ink-hover)}.stat-label{font-size:.65rem;font-weight:500;text-transform:uppercase;letter-spacing:.12em;color:var(--ink-faint)}.stat-card--main .stat-label{color:var(--cream-on-dark-label)}.stat-value{font-family:var(--font-mono);font-size:1.6rem;font-weight:500;color:var(--ink);line-height:1}.stat-card--main .stat-value{color:var(--cream)}.stat-value--sm{font-size:1.1rem}.stat-value--up{color:var(--color-up)}.stat-value--down{color:var(--color-down)}.stat-badge{display:inline-block;font-family:var(--font-mono);font-size:.75rem;font-weight:500;padding:3px 10px;border-radius:var(--radius-pill);align-self:flex-start}.stat-badge--up{background:var(--color-up-bg);color:var(--color-up)}.stat-badge--down{background:var(--color-down-bg);color:var(--color-down)}.stat-sub{font-size:.72rem;color:var(--ink-faint);font-family:var(--font-mono)}.chart-wrap{background:var(--warm-white);border:1px solid var(--ink-line);border-radius:var(--radius-lg);padding:1.5rem 1.5rem 1rem;position:relative;min-height:240px;display:flex;flex-direction:column;justify-content:center}.chart-loading,.chart-empty{display:flex;align-items:center;justify-content:center;gap:.6rem;font-size:.875rem;color:var(--ink-muted);font-family:var(--font-mono);min-height:180px}.chart-error{display:flex;align-items:center;justify-content:center;gap:.6rem;font-size:.875rem;font-family:var(--font-mono);min-height:180px;color:var(--color-down)}.chart-svg{width:100%;display:block;cursor:crosshair;overflow:visible}.chart-tooltip{position:absolute;top:1rem;transform:translate(-50%);background:var(--ink);color:var(--cream);border-radius:var(--radius);padding:6px 12px;pointer-events:none;display:flex;flex-direction:column;align-items:center;gap:1px;z-index:10}.tooltip-rate{font-family:var(--font-mono);font-size:.85rem;font-weight:500;color:var(--cream)}.tooltip-date{font-family:var(--font-mono);font-size:.65rem;color:var(--cream-on-dark-mid)}.chart-legend{display:flex;align-items:center;gap:.5rem;margin-top:.5rem;padding-top:.75rem;border-top:1px solid var(--ink-line)}.legend-dot{width:8px;height:8px;border-radius:50%;flex-shrink:0}.legend-label{font-family:var(--font-mono);font-size:.72rem;color:var(--ink-muted)}.legend-label--muted{color:var(--ink-faint)}.legend-sep{color:var(--ink-line);font-size:.8rem}@media(max-width:900px){.stat-cards{grid-template-columns:1fr 1fr 1fr}.stat-card--main{grid-column:span 3}}@media(max-width:768px){.navbar{padding:0 1.25rem}.nav-links{display:none}.hero{padding:5rem 1.25rem 3.5rem}.converter-section{padding:4rem 1.25rem}.card{padding:1.75rem 1.25rem}.card-row{flex-direction:column;align-items:stretch}.swap-btn{width:100%;border-radius:var(--radius);height:44px}.swap-btn:hover{transform:none}.features-section{padding:4rem 1.25rem}.features-grid{grid-template-columns:1fr 1fr}.footer{padding:3rem 1.25rem 2rem}.footer-top{flex-direction:column}.footer-cols{gap:2rem}.trend-section{padding:4rem 1.25rem}.trend-header{flex-direction:column;align-items:flex-start}}@media(max-width:540px){.stat-cards{grid-template-columns:1fr 1fr}.stat-card--main{grid-column:span 2}}@media(max-width:480px){.features-grid{grid-template-columns:1fr}.footer-cols{flex-direction:column;gap:1.5rem}.result-rhs{font-size:1.5rem}}
